Socotra vs La Harpe, Il Climate & Distance Between

Usa flag
  • The distance between Socotra, Yemen and La Harpe, Il, Usa is approximately 13,045 km or 8,106 mi.
  • To reach Socotra in this distance one would set out from La Harpe, Il bearing 39.2° or NE and follow the great circles arc to approach Socotra bearing 150.7° or SSE .
  • Socotra has a subtropical hot desert climate (BWh) whereas La Harpe, Il has a hot summer continental climate with no dry season (Dfa).
  • The annual average temperature is 17 °C (30.6°F) warmer.
  • Average monthly temperatures vary by 23.9 °C (43°F) less in Socotra. The continentality subtype is truly hyperoceanic as opposed to truly continental.
  • Total annual precipitation averages 785.4 mm (30.9 in) less which is equivalent to 785.4 l/m² (19.28 US gal/ft²) or 7,854,000 l/ha (839,645 US gal/ac) less. About 1/5 as much.
  • The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 23.7° higher in Socotra than in La Harpe, Il.
